Episode Synopsis
On this episode of Preaching the Text, John Hoyum and Steve Paulson discuss Jesus' teaching on divorce. Divorce threatens all of us because it isn't a theoretical matter for most people. The law was given to afflict, not to set free, and so the law's teaching on divorce is meant to get inside the conscience of the sinner. But Jesus, as we see, turns at last to the fruit of marriage – namely children – which does set people free, along with the gospel's word of forgiveness.
